Description:
A Reservoir Side Mounting Plate is a component of a brake unit that is designed to securely mount the reservoir on the side of the vehicle's master cylinder. It is usually made of durable and corrosion-resistant materials, such as steel or aluminum. Plates come in a range of sizes, thicknesses, and grades to suit different applications.
Attributes:
? Can withstand heavy loads and vibrations.
? Two M6 threaded nuts are welded together with the plate for mounting.
Applications:
A Reservoir Side Mounting Plate is used to prevent the reservoir from becoming dislodged or disconnected from the master cylinder, mostly used in Cat 424 Backhoe Loaders.
